CCC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

102 of the 5,937 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CCC Intelligent Solutions (CCC)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$5.46B — down 17% from $6.55B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 46 funds opened new CCC positions and 13 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 29 added to existing stakes and 17 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$119M. The largest seller was Advent International, cutting an estimated $161M.
